Arehole Bypass: A person of unsound mind found chained to a tree


Team Udayavani, Mar 10, 2019, 5:38 AM IST

Byndoor: A person suffering from unsound mind was found chained to a tree near Arehole bypass here within Byndoor police station limits.

On Saturday morning, locals found the person sitting near a tree and when they approached closer they found out that his legs were chained to the tree he was sitting near. The locals immediately informed the police and meanwhile provided water and food to the victim.

Person from Calicut

The person has been roaming around in the area since a few days and speaks Malayalam. It is learnt that his name is Sayeed and he is from Calicut in Kerala. His family members have been informed and they are on their way, informed the police. The police have taken care of him and given the person with assistance from the locals. It is learnt that he was chained in a desolate area.
